Staff, Software Engineer

Walmart

Bangalore, India
Java spring boot microservices
Ds/algo system design
Highly scalable large scale data processing
Guide the team in architectural decisions and best practices for building scalable applications

Job Summary

  • Guide the team in architectural decisions and best practices for building scalable applications.
  • Build, test and deploy cutting edge solutions at scale, impacting associates of Walmart worldwide.
  • Work with senior leadership to chart out the future roadmap of the products.

Matching Summary

Guide the team in architectural decisions and best practices for building scalable applications.

Skills & Requirements

Must-have

  • Java Spring Boot Microservices
  • DS/Algo System Design
  • highly scalable large scale data processing
  • backend systems cloud based solutions
  • microservices architecture distributed concepts
  • event based systems Kafka
  • monitoring and alert tools

Nice-to-have

  • architectural decisions best practices
  • leverage expertise contribute to tech community
  • engage with Product Management Business
  • drive strategic initiatives
  • build high performing agile teams
  • public cloud platforms Azure GCP
  • Mainframe databases

Key Requirements

  • 10 - 15 Years experience
  • Bachelor's/Master’s degree in Computer Science
  • minimum 10 years of experience in software design
  • proficient in Java, Spring Boot, Kafka and Spark
  • strong in high and low level system design
  • experienced in designing data intensive applications
  • experienced in CICD development environments/tools
  • Hands-on experience building Java-based backend systems
  • experienced in microservices architecture
  • Hands-on experience in Spring boot, concurrency, garbage collection
  • Experience working with Relational Database
  • Experience with NoSQL Databases like cosmos DB
  • Experience with Caching technology like Redis
  • Experience in event based systems like Kafka
  • Experience utilizing monitoring and alert tools
  • Exposure to Containerization tools like Docker
  • Knowledge of public cloud platforms

Work Rights

Not specified

Tailored Resume

Cover Letter